CategoryTheory.ReflQuiver

Type u → Type (max u (v + 1))

A reflexive quiver extends a quiver with a specified arrow id X : X ⟶ X for each X in its type of objects. We denote these arrows by id since categories can be understood as an extension of refl quivers.
